Description
FEATURES
- The replacement starter meets or exceeds original manufacturer specifications
- 100% oem interchangeable , no modifications needed for installation
- Double sealed housing, keeps dirt out for longer service life
- 90/10 copper bushings and heavy duty needle bearing for longer life
- 100% electronically tested insulated armatures
- High quality magnets to provide more starting torque
- Solenoids have 100% copper windings and terminals for consistent starting connection

Polaris SL 700 Personal Watercraft (1996-1997)
The Polaris SL 700 personal watercraft, produced between 1996 and 1997, was a popular model in its category. It featured a consistent 700cc engine displacement across these two years. A notable evolution occurred between 1996 and 1997, primarily concerning horsepower and available trims. In 1996, both the SL 700 and SLT 700 models produced 70 horsepower. For 1997, the SL 700's horsepower increased to 80 hp, and the SLT 700's to 85 hp. The 1997 model year also introduced the SL 700 DLX trim, offering 85 horsepower, making it the most powerful variant of the SL 700 series during this period.
